Step-by-step

  • Prepare the spaghetti according to package instructions. Set aside
  • In a medium large pot, heat the olive oil and fry the garlic for a minute or two.
  • Add the dry red chilli flakes. Fry for 30 seconds.
  • Then toss in the cooked drained spaghetti and mix well.
  • Add in the tahini paste, toss the noodles, and cook on low heat for a few minutes.
  • Mix thoroughly and serve immediately.

Ingredients You'll Need:

  • 2 tablespoons oil
  • 5 garlic cloves, minced
  • 8 oz spaghetti
  • 1/2 teaspoon dry red chili flakes
  • 2-3 tablespoons tahini paste

Tips and Variations:

  • Spice it up: Add more chili flakes or a pinch of cayenne pepper for extra heat.
  • Add some protein: Toss in cooked shrimp, chicken, or tofu for a heartier meal.
  • Boost the flavor: A squeeze of lemon juice or lime juice adds brightness to the sauce.
  • Get crunchy: Top with toasted sesame seeds for added texture and flavor.
